Developments in the Retail Industry

Lately, most retail stores and chains have been suffering due to the economic recession. Therefore, some stores are trying to counteract this and still make their sales. Since there is this "green" phase going on right now, a lot of stores are making organic clothing or ones that do not harm the environment. A lot of people feel that if they buy an organic cotton tshirt over a regular cotton fabric tshirt that they are helping out the environment. Ironically, however, the making of organic cotton does help in the growing phase just not in the actual production. Many of the materials and machinery can not be reused and are then in turn thrown into land fills (causing harm to the environment-ironic).
Basically, my point is that a lot of clothing companies are conforming to this green movement in high hopes to help their sales increase.
